A Collect for Peace in Anxiety and Fear
Steadfast Jesus, our place of refuge and security, help us to receive the peace that you offer, that we who are troubled by the things of this world and those things we fear may overwhelm or harm us might experience the calm and assurance of your care and love, able to rest in you, through you who reigns as king of all creation with the Father and Holy Spirit in glory. Amen.
'Peace I leave with you; my peace I give to you. I do not give to you as the world gives. Do not let your hearts be troubled, and do not let them be afraid.' - John 14:27

A Collect to Be Reminded of Christ's Teaching
Breath of God, our advocate before the Father, give us ears to hear what you are speaking in our hearts, that we would remember Jesus' teaching and be reminded of all that we are called to as disciples and friends of the one who loved us into being, through Jesus Christ our Lord, who reigns with you and the Father in glory and perfect love, world without end. Amen.
"I have said these things to you while I am still with you. But the Advocate, the Holy Spirit, whom the Father will send in my name, will teach you everything, and remind you of all that I have said to you." - John 14:25-26

A Collect to Love the Lord in Increasing Measure
Gentle Lord, who is patient and generous with us who do not deserve your care, help us to love you more and more, that we could not help but keep your commandments, desiring to make you happy and feel the warmth of your delight, through Jesus Christ our Lord, who sings over all creation in perfect harmony with the Father and Holy Spirit. Amen.
'If you love me, you will keep my commandments.' - John 14:15

A Collect for Pentecost to Receive the Spirit
Spirit of the Almighty, who is fire and wind and breath, fill us as you filled those who waited for your appearing, that we would be as close to you as to our own breath and we would receive from you those gifts that you would bestow for the good of all those who worship the Father in spirit and in truth, through Jesus Christ our Lord, who is alive and ascended to the Father and to you for all eternity. Amen.
'And suddenly from heaven there came a sound like the rush of a violent wind, and it filled the entire house where they were sitting. Divided tongues, as of fire, appeared among them, and a tongue rested on each of them. All of them were filled with the Holy Spirit and began to speak in other languages, as the Spirit gave them ability.' - Acts 2:2-4
